TROY — Perhaps wiping sleep from his eyes and groggily stepping off the bus, Troy quarterback Brandon Silvers was hit with a big surprise.
Why are all these people screaming?
The Trojans found an unexpected welcome party when they arrived home last weekend following their 30-24 loss at No. 2 Clemson.
About 400 students, according to a school estimate, were waiting to cheer them.
“It was nuts,” Silvers said. “It was great to see.”
The Trojans (1-1), who play at Southern Miss on Saturday, had no indication they were about to receive a “welcome party” until they were just a few miles away.
